Transaction 2572a90aaecfb5039934ccc1e28d9f309550d1660e8a9dfe4c7936abe255ae34
2 Input
2 Outputs
- 2572a90aaecfb5039934ccc1e28d9f309550d1660e8a9dfe4c7936abe255ae34:0
- 2572a90aaecfb5039934ccc1e28d9f309550d1660e8a9dfe4c7936abe255ae34:1
value 4529111
address mkpf3q7Z9oXkQB8D9Bcp2aF92vAc6ivrmH
value 101000000
address 2NG3uyvsnWDezgSYDHsNPASkzqX78pGPhkN